Hi my name is KaRhonda Bray, from Fort Worth, Texas. I am new investor and real estate agent. My areas of interest are Wholesale, Fix and Flip and Buy & Hold but I am constantly open to learn. My heart is for Community Revitalization in distressed communities along with economic development as a Commercial agent. My background previous to real estate was promotional product sales and now I currently own a print design company which helps to brand businesses and non-profits with print material (business cards, brochures, flyers, etc.). Look forward to form new relationships and partnerships here on BP.

@KaRhonda Bray 

Welcome. Fill in the foundation below.

Check out the Start Here page http://www.biggerpockets.com/starthere

Check out BiggerPockets Ultimate Beginner's Guide - A fantastic free book that walks through many of the key topics of real estate investing.

Check out the free BiggerPockets Podcast - A weekly podcast with interviews and a ton of great advice. And you get the benefit of having over 80 past ones to catch up on.

Locate and attend 3 different local REIA club meetings great place to meet people gather resources and info. Here you will meet wholesalers who provide deals and rehabbers.

Two Great reads, I bought both J. Scott The Book on Flipping Houses, The Book on Estimating ReHab Costs http://www.biggerpockets.com/flippingbook

Good read The Real Estate Agent’s Ultimate Guide to Working with Investors http://www.biggerpockets.com/renewsblog/2013/08/24/real-estate-agents-working-with-investors/

You might consider Niche or Specialized Housing like student housing. Rents can be 2-4 times more. Remember you don't have to own a property to control it.
